What is Football Academy Management Software?

Football academy management software is a digital system designed to manage the daily operations of youth football clubs, including player tracking, training planning, attendance, communication, and reporting. It replaces manual record keeping and simplifies workflows to support structured growth.

By integrating various management functions, the software provides clear visibility into player development, ensures disciplined training attendance, and enhances communication between coaches, players, and parents, which is essential for long-term success at grassroots level.

Core Features Every Football Academy Management Software Should Include

Understanding key software features helps clubs choose a platform that meets operational needs. Here is a framework of seven critical components:

1. Player Attendance Management: Track attendance consistently to monitor discipline and identify dropouts early.

2. Training Schedule & Session Planning: Organize football training schedules and plan sessions efficiently to maximize training quality and ensure smooth batch management.

3. Player Assessments and Progress Tracking: Maintain structured, regular player assessments documenting technical skills, tactical understanding, and physical fitness.

4. Coach Workflows and Session Notes: Enable coaches to record feedback and observations digitally for every training and match, supporting consistent player development.

5. Parent Communication Systems: Provide timely updates and progress reports to parents, fostering transparency and trust.

6. Fee and Enquiry Management: Simplify fee collection and maintain clear records of player enrolment, trials, and queries.

7. Reporting and Analytics: Generate performance and operational reports for informed decisions on training adjustments, player retention, and academy growth.

Stage-Wise Implementation: Rolling Out Football Academy Software for Maximum Impact

Stage 1 — Setup and Baseline: Upload existing player data, create batches by age groups, configure fee schedules, and set training timetables. Train coaches and staff on core functionality.

Stage 2 — Discipline and Tracking: Start daily attendance tracking, require coaches to input session notes and assessments after trainings and matches, and monitor unresolved enquiries or fee defaulters.

Stage 3 — Parent Engagement: Roll out automated progress reports and open in-app communication channels to update parents regularly. Use feedback to improve clarity and trust.

Stage 4 — Review and Growth: Generate monthly reports for player development metrics and academy operational KPIs. Adjust batch sizes, coach assignments, and fee models based on insights.

Common Mistakes in Using Football Academy Management Software

Mistake 1: Treating attendance as the sole metric for player development. Clubs can mistakenly believe that high attendance equals progress. Without linking attendance to assessments and feedback, the true picture of development is lost. Fix: Combine attendance data with regular technical and tactical player evaluations.

Mistake 2: Coaches not updating session notes or assessments consistently. When feedback is delayed or missing, players and parents miss critical development insights. Fix: Set mandatory post-session and post-match feedback submission with reminders or automated prompts.

Mistake 3: Poor parent communication leading to mistrust or dropouts. Without timely updates, parents feel disconnected and may lose confidence. Fix: Use automated progress reports and two-way messaging as part of routine operations.

Mistake 4: Manual, error-prone fee and enquiry tracking. Missing fees or lost enquiries hurt revenue and growth. Fix: Integrate digital fee management and enquiry response systems within the platform.

Mistake 5: Ignoring batch management leading to mixed-age or mixed-skill groups. This dilutes training effectiveness. Fix: Use batch scheduling tools to group players by appropriate age and skill levels.

Concrete Grassroots Examples

1. A club used football academy management software to reduce dropouts by sending automated absence alerts to parents after two missed sessions, which increased attendance consistency noticeably over 3 months.

2. Coaches at another grassroots academy started digital session notes accessible to players and parents, which improved player understanding of their assessed weaknesses and focused their drills between matches.

3. An academy owner leveraged fee management features to automate payments and issue receipts, reducing financial errors and saving one hour daily that was previously spent reconciling cash collections.
